Bob Eagle memorial details announced

Seal Beach City manager David Carmany writes to share details of the Bob Eagle memorial service scheduled for 2 p.m. Saturday at Grace Community Church. For information on parking, seating, special assistance and reception plans, click:

The memorial is at Grace Community Church at Eighth Street and Central Avenue. [directions]

Seating In addition to seating within the Fellowship Hall, extra seating will be provided in the Surfside Room (directional signs will be provided) where audio and visual links to the service will be provided. Some overflow seating/standing will be provided on the lawn with audio available for the service.

Parking Reserved parking for the service will be at the Eighth Street City lot and Eighth Street Beach lot, as well as the church side of Eighth Street along church property. Parking on church property is being reserved for family members. The “White Curb” area outside church is for your convenience for drop-off only.

Assistance Police Department volunteers and church staff (name tags will identify staff helpers) will be available to provide basic information.

Guest Books You will find guest books on the patio and later in the reception area.

Reception A reception will follow the service on the church lawn where food will be served.
